WebApr 5, 2024 · Password Protect File Open and Edit. Files saved on OneDrive/SharePoint, a local network drive or even your hard drive can be password protected. The password can be set at the Save As dialog box > Tools > General Options: If you want to password protect both opening and editing the file, enter the password in both fields 3 and 4 … WebTo use such protection, you first need to install the Security Application on your respective device. WebRight-click the name of the notebook section that you want to protect, and then choose Password Protection > Add Password. In the Password Protection window, type the password you want into the Enter Password box.
